Inglewood (California) High School principal Debra Tate and football coach Mil’Von James have apologized for their 106-0 shutout last Friday.
St. Louis Breaking News & Events
Inglewood (California) High School principal Debra Tate and football coach Mil’Von James have apologized for their 106-0 shutout last Friday.